Aamir Khan and Lalkaara film update

Ashutosh Gowariker’s upcoming film, Lalkaara, had a chance of bringing Aamir Khan and Farhan Akhtar together, many years after Dil Chahta Hai. However, it will not happen now.

A new update has recently confirmed that Farhan has left the film and Sidhant Gupta has been cast for the role that was supposed to be played by the singer and director. While Farhan’s exit immediately led to a lot of questions, it has been revealed that the decision was not a result of some bad experience.

Farhan Akhtar is working on a film by Neeraj Pandey, which is based on the life of R.D. Burman. Notably, his exit is a result of scheduling issues, as he has to prepare himself in a different form to portray the lead role. Farhan wants to show full dedication to the film until the shooting is completed.

The same transformation was needed for Lalkaara, which included months of cricket training and a long shooting schedule. Farhan eventually chose the biopic and exited Aamir’s film, where he will continue serving as a producer with Ritesh Sidhwani under Excel Entertainment.

The replacement is reported to bring some changes to the production schedule. But expectations are sky-high for Sidhant, who has given his best in shows like Inside Edge, Jubilee, and more.

On the other hand, netizens reacted by praising the makers for not stopping the production and immediately opting for a replacement. However, they are concerned about how much time the film is going to take and whether Farhan’s exit is the beginning of the project’s bad luck, leading to possibly more changes in the upcoming months.

Aamir’s fans have defended the film, saying that the superstar shares a good bond with Ashutosh for a long time and this will help to bring something unique to the big screen, marking a comeback for both Aamir and Ashutosh.

The movie is going on the floors in October 2026. Let’s wait and see if Aamir will deliver what audiences want from him this time.
